Problems solved by technology

For terrestrial plants, the collection and transplantation of plants are relatively simple. At present, various types of shovels and shovels are mainly used for plant collection and transplantation; but for aquatic plants, the difficulty of collection and transplantation increases significantly. Since the collection and transplanting of aquatic plants are all wading operations, the water layer blocks people's judgment on the distribution of aquatic plant roots, and it is difficult to locate the roots of aquatic plants.
Although the survival rate of aquatic plants collected and transplanted by humans will increase, the water level in some waters is relatively deep, usually exceeding 1.5 meters. The collection and transplanting efficiency is very low; although the efficiency of aquatic plant quantitative clipping is relatively high, it is only suitable for quantitative research on aquatic plants and cannot be used for transplanting aquatic plants. In order to improve the efficiency of large-scale collection and transplanting of aquatic plants and Survival rate, there is an urgent need to invent an emergent plant collection and transplanting device that is easy to operate and easy to transplant and position in wetland water, so as to meet the current large-scale transplanting needs of aquatic plants in wetlands such as rivers and lakes

[0028] Below in conjunction with accompanying drawing and embodiment the present invention is described in further detail:

[0029] Such as Figure 1~Figure 7 A kind of emergent plant transplanting device of the present invention as shown is characterized in that: comprise outer ring knife 1, inner ring knife 2, rotating shaft 3, turning handle 4, steel cable 5, fixed pulley 6, hoisting pulley 7, outer ring Knife operating lever 8, inner ring knife clamp 9, rotating handle clamp 10.

[0030] The outer ring cutter 1 is an arc shape with a gap left on the front side wall, and the width of the gap is greater than the diameter of the main stem of the emergent plant to ensure that the main stem of the plant can pass through the gap normally.

Abstract

The invention relates to a device for transplanting plants and belongs to the field of plant machinery. The device comprises an outer ring knife, an inner ring knife, a rotary shaft, a rotating handle, a cable wire, a fixed pulley, a hoisting pulley, an outer ring knife operating rod, an inner ring knife card and a rotating handle card. The device has the advantages that 1, when emerging plants are transplanted, root systems of the emerging plants are not seriously damaged, the soil mass around the root systems of the emerging plants is not disturbed, and the survival rate of transplanting the emerging plants is improved; 2, underwater operation is avoided when the emerging plants are transplanted, and the transplantation of the emerging plants can be done on board; and 3, the device is easy to operate, and the efficiency for collecting and transplanting the emerging plants is improved.
